Royal Baby Due to Arrive in England.

The Duchess of Cambridge has been admitted to hospital in the early stages of labour.
Kate, who is thought to be more than a week past her due date, is believed to have been taken through a side entrance of the Lindo wing at London's St Mary's Hospital early this morning.
The Duke of Cambridge, Prince Williams travelled with her by car from Kensington Palace.
Her condition had been described as "very well". "There's been a lot of speculation this morning since about 5.30am, SKY news said.
 
"Prince William had said from the beginning that he wanted to be alongside his wife when she went into labour.
 
The world's press have been camped outside St Mary's in Paddington for weeks in anticipation of the birth. The Duke and Duchess have been at Kensington Palace all weekend and she went into labour naturally.
